What Is an Industrial Plug and Why Is It Important?

0
1KB

If you're new to industrial work or setting up a facility that relies on heavy-duty electrical equipment, you may have come across the term " Industrial Plug ". This component plays an important role in powering machinery and tools across various work environments. Whether in manufacturing plants, storage facilities, or building sites, understanding industrial plug functionality helps maintain safe and efficient electrical systems.

In simple terms, an industrial plug is a sturdy electrical connector built to manage greater power demands and tougher conditions than typical household plugs. These connectors are commonly used where equipment needs reliable power access, designed with durability and safety in mind for challenging work settings.

Key Characteristics

These plugs are constructed from robust materials like reinforced plastics or metals to endure demanding industrial conditions. They typically feature enhanced safety measures such as weather resistance, dust protection, and secure connection mechanisms. Their design often includes multiple contact points to support higher electrical loads safely.

Available in various configurations, these plugs accommodate different equipment requirements while meeting established safety regulations. This makes them suitable for diverse applications, from indoor machinery to outdoor installations.

Common Varieties

Different versions exist to suit specific power needs and environmental conditions:

Standard versions for general equipment use

Multi-phase designs for higher-power machinery

Reinforced types for harsh or outdoor environments

Protected models resistant to moisture and particulate matter

Advanced versions with monitoring capabilities

Practical Applications

These plugs serve important functions across multiple settings:

Manufacturing plants powering production line equipment

Maintenance shops operating heavy tools

Building sites connecting temporary power systems

Storage facilities running automated handling equipment

Agricultural operations supporting field machinery

Selection Considerations

When choosing appropriate plugs, factors to evaluate include:

Equipment power requirements

Working environment conditions

Necessary safety certifications

Connection and disconnection frequency
